Narrative:A Mil Mi-8MT helicopter of the Polish Air Force, tail number 6104, tipped to its left side and hit the ground while landing in Łęczyca (Łódzkie Region) in Poland.
The aircraft sustained substantial damage with the main rotor cutting off the tail boom. None of the occupants were injured.
The accident happened during a night training flight. The aircraft involved was acquired in 2006, second-hand, and was operated by the 1st Air Squadron of the 25th Brigade Air Cavalry.
